Bug 530991 - [qvtr2qvts] Inline when invocation to legitimize distributed key creation
Summary: [qvtr2qvts] Inline when invocation to legitimize distributed key creation
Status: NEW
Alias: None
Product: QVTd
Classification: Modeling
Component: Core (show other bugs)
Version: unspecified   Edit
Hardware: PC Windows 10
: P3 enhancement (vote)
Target Milestone: ---   Edit
Assignee: Project Inbox CLA
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2018-02-10 07:15 EST by Ed Willink CLA
Modified: 2018-02-10 07:17 EST (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Ed Willink CLA 2018-02-10 07:15:49 EST
Bug 512532#c22 identifies a distributed Key creation with part reassignment in ModelMorf's Seq2Stm. This is locally highly suspect, but once the nested key creation is inlined the key creation can be atomic and so not-unreasonable.

Add inlining of when invocations that return a mutated keyed object.